One of the most exciting developments in pharma biotech is the rise of personalized medicine. By using cutting-edge technologies such as genomics and proteomics, researchers are able to tailor treatments to individual patients based on their specific genetic makeup. This approach is revolutionizing the way diseases are treated, allowing for more precise and targeted therapies that can improve outcomes and reduce the risk of adverse reactions. Personalized medicine has the potential to transform the healthcare industry, offering patients a level of care and precision that was once thought to be impossible.

In addition to personalized medicine and targeted therapies, pharma biotech is also playing a crucial role in the development of cutting-edge treatments for rare and orphan diseases. These conditions, which affect a small percentage of the population, have traditionally been overlooked by pharmaceutical companies due to the high costs and limited market potential. However, pharma biotech companies are stepping in to fill this gap, leveraging their expertise in biotechnology to develop innovative treatments for these underserved patient populations. By focusing on rare diseases, pharma biotech is highlighting the importance of inclusivity and accessibility in healthcare, ensuring that all patients have access to life-saving treatments.

Despite the many advancements in pharma biotech, there are still challenges that need to be addressed. One of the biggest hurdles facing the industry is the high cost of developing new drugs and therapies. The research and development process can be lengthy and expensive, leading to skyrocketing prices for some treatments. This has raised concerns about affordability and accessibility, with many patients struggling to afford the medications they need. In order to overcome these challenges, pharma biotech companies must continue to innovate and collaborate with stakeholders across the healthcare ecosystem to find solutions that balance innovation with affordability.
